1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23
|
#
# MDEV-11757 KEY_BLOCK_SIZE strangeness when UNCOMPRESSing COMPRESSed InnoDB tables
#
source include/have_innodb.inc;
set global innodb_file_format=barracuda;
create table t1 (
id1 bigint(20) not null,
id2 bigint(20) not null,
primary key (id1),
unique key id2 (id2)
) engine=innodb row_format=compressed key_block_size=8;
show create table t1;
alter table t1 row_format=dynamic;
show create table t1;
alter table t1 key_block_size=0;
show create table t1;
alter table t1 drop primary key, add primary key (id1),
drop key id2, add unique (id2);
show create table t1;
drop table t1;
set global innodb_file_format=default;
|